Descrição da vagaThe Regulatory Affairs Intern will support the Regulatory Analyst in ensuring compliance with all applicable regulatory requirements accross the Latin America region for colors, coloring foodstuff and, pet food. This role involves monitoring regulations, creating and maintaining compliance documents, including active participation on global regulatory projects to review processes and make mappings as relevant to stakeholders. All that working closely with Application, Business Support, Quality Assurance and Control, Sales & Marketing.
The Regulatory Affairs Intern will be part of a global team supporting the LATAM Analyst to:
- Support the monitoring of regulatory updates in Latin America and maintain regulatory databases, trackers, and documentation systems.
- Conduct regulatory research and assist in collecting, organizing, and verifying regulatory information related to ingredients, formulations, and labeling requirements.
- Assist in preparing customer regulatory documentation, declarations, questionnaires, and routine regulatory responses under supervision.
- Maintain organized records of product registrations, approvals, certifications, and other regulatory files.
- Provide regulatory support to internal teams (Sales, Marketing, Applications, Quality, Supply Chain, and Customer Service) by gathering information and assisting with routine inquiries.
- Support cross-functional projects, training activities, continuous improvement initiatives, and collaboration with regional and global regulatory teams.

What We Do
Oterra is a global leader in the development and manufacturing of naturally sourced coloring ingredients for the food, beverage, dietary supplements, and pet food industries. With a legacy dating back to 1876, the company champions the belief that nature got it right the first time, offering a wide portfolio of natural colors through a vertically integrated, sustainable supply chain from seed to shelf.
